Handing off the Slatemap tile cache to Priya before the sync. Current state: L2 cache hit rate ~82%, eviction storms on zoom levels 14–16 still unresolved. Workaround in place: pinned hot tiles for the Brindleport region. Don't touch the TTL config until the invalidation fix lands — it masks a race in the render queue. Remaining tasks, benchmarks, and the eviction-storm investigation notes are all collected on the internal page below.

runbook for tahag-fajep: https://confluence.lumicsys.internal/pages/display/browse/display

Support team,

The Lexiloom extraction script replaced the old Polyglot job last night. All translatable strings in the Harborview app now flow through the new pipeline; the legacy catalog is frozen and read-only. Practical impact: missing-translation tickets should reference the new key format (dot-separated, lowercase). Stale strings from before the cut-over will show the English fallback until the next catalog sync, roughly every six hours. Escalate anything still broken after two syncs. The extraction job runs with the settings below.

service settings:
ralael:
  pin: 7453
  tenant: zorath
  seal: seal_087806e4
  metrics_host: metrics.ralael.paliqworks.example
  standby_team: fraath
  escalation: praok-istiel
  nonce: 10e083

Plugin authors should note that layer-analysis behavior differs between environments: dev allows unsigned plugins, staging enforces signature checks but with relaxed timeouts, and production enforces both strictly. Plugins must never assume a writable scratch directory outside the declared workspace. Before publishing, validate against staging, since its settings mirror production closely. The staging environment currently runs with the following configuration.

service settings:
[kelax]
team = caswyn
access_code = ac_c41040
owner = briius.praix
host = kelax.qirvanlabs.corp
port = 9200
peer = sormir.halixhq.internal
salt = f8d36025
pin = 3766

Handover for the eng sync: the Plumline calendar sync is double-booking events when a recurring meeting gets edited mid-series. Root cause is a stale sequence number in the conflict resolver; fix is half-done on a branch. Don't re-run the backfill until it lands. Escalations should go to the owner below.

signatory, yahog-badug: Quenix Ulaael